General
®
Within the EnergyAxis
and Connexo systems, the EA_Gatekeeper is the intelligent interface between
the EnergyAxis Management System (EA_MS) and Connexo NetSense and the local area network
created by the gatekeeper (referred to as the EA_LAN). As the interface, gatekeepers are equipped with
WAN and LAN communication capabilities. Depending on the need, utilities have options when
choosing how to deploy gatekeepers into service. For example, the gatekeeper can be installed in an
®
A3 ALPHA
meter if revenue metering is required at a particular site. If deploying meter-based
gatekeepers is neither feasible nor desired, the gatekeeper can be enclosure-mounted in different
form factors.
This leaflet explains how to install the gatekeeper model 2210.
This model of EA_Gatekeeper is configured for 120 VAC to 277 VAC (nominal) operation and uses a
battery backup for gatekeeper operation if AC power fails at the site. The EA_Gatekeeper model 2210
uses a NEMA-4X rated polycarbonate enclosure. The gatekeeper supports different mounting options,
including mounting on 18-foot (5-meter) to 35-foot (11-meter) utility poles.
Because of the self-discharge rate of the system backup battery, this product must be powered up
within 60 days of receiving. If the battery drops below 11.25 VDC for an extended period, the battery
might need to be charged with a shop charger or need to be replaced.
